Transaction e49de152a57407d87652b725f491d86931dbf50314f74e51ba65697a2b984b3e
1 Input
2 Outputs
- e49de152a57407d87652b725f491d86931dbf50314f74e51ba65697a2b984b3e:0
- e49de152a57407d87652b725f491d86931dbf50314f74e51ba65697a2b984b3e:1
value 5052600
address 3HSQcXSuB1Hzkg5CHGCWemm1QZ4BxdERyV
value 1253159095
address 1LV5y3NkVkmdWnF6xRCEXrAnUkRgge4KSq